1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D is a very small extended detached house of 78m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949, which could now be worth an estimated £244,450. It was last sold for £156,500 in May 2015, which was around 34% below the average May 2015 detached price in the Wirral local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was January 2015, where the current energy rating was F, and the potential energy rating was C.

1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Wirral local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The four 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D sales between July 1995 and May 2015 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the March 2002 sale was for 30%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 30% below the HPI over time, until the May 2015 sale, where it falls to 34%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 34% below the HPI.

What might 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D be worth now?

1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D might now be worth an estimated £244,450.

This is based on house price inflation of 56.2%, between May 2015 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Wirral local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 56.2%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D of £156,500 on 1st May 2015. For the value to have increased from £156,500 to £244,450 over the ten years and three months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Wirral local authority area.
  • The May 2015 sale price of £156,500 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D has not materially changed since May 2015.

How Large is 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D?

1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D is 78m², which includes one extension, according to the EPC inspection conducted in January 2015. This puts it in the smallest 20% of detached houses houses in Wallasey,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of detached houses houses by size in Wallasey, and where 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D lies on this distribution: 19% of detached houses houses are smaller than 1 SOUTHCROFT ROAD, and 81%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Wallasey.
